A semi truck flipped onto its side in Crawford County, Indiana. The driver apparently lost control of his rig on the icy roads around 7:00 a.m. and crashed near the 83 mile marker. The accident shut down east bound traffic for more than an hour after it happened. Those lanes were also closed for about an hour around noon, when crews put the truck back upright and cleared the scene. No serious injuries were reported in the crash.
